Cardinals release RB Wells

The Arizona Cardinals released running back Beanie Wells on Monday.

Wells first announced the move on Twitter and was later confirmed by the team, according to NBC Sports' Pro Football Talk.

"Just been informed that I'll be released today," Wells wrote. "Would like to thank the Cardinals organization for give me a chance to live out my Dreams."

The team also let go of running back Fozzy Whittaker.

Wells fell down the depth chart last year and ended up with 88 carries for 234 yards. He ran for 1,047 yards with 10 touchdowns in 2011.
